Imaginative young artists and entrepreneurs are invited to participate in the third annual Children’s Spring Entrepreneur Craft Fair at Flagstaff Mall on May 9. The event, hosted by Shadows Foundation, will take place from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. and is open exclusively to youth ages 5 to 17.
Organizers said the craft fair is Arizona’s only event of its kind dedicated solely to young creators. Participants will have the opportunity to purchase a 10×10 space for $20 where they can display and sell crafts, art, and pre-packaged baked goods. Past fairs have featured items such as crochet, artwork, 3D printing, candies, soap, candles, wooden planters, magnets, and trivets.
According to the announcement, each participant must be accompanied by a parent or legal guardian during the event. Registration details are available at shadowsfoundation.org/childrensentrepreneurcraftfair.
The Shadows Foundation is a Flagstaff-based nonprofit that provides services and financial assistance for people and families affected by life-threatening illness.
